Denmark - Import of Live Trout

Since 2014, Denmark Import of Live Trout fell by 19%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 33 among other countries in Import of Live Trout at $54,873.08. Denmark is overtaken by Latvia, which was ranked number 32 at $105,109.43 and is followed by South Africa at $46,494.77. Germany lead the ranking with $24,446,776.71 in 2019, that is a growth of 1.1% versus 2018. Austria, Spain and Russia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Spain witnessed the best average annual growth at +66.6% per year, while Laos recorded the worst performance at -66.2% per year.
